Why You Need to Create a Custom Cloud Platform

TribalScale Inc.
TribalScale
Published in
4 min readJun 26, 2023

Written by: Sheetal Jaitly, CEO and Founder of TribalScale

Originally published at https://tribalscale.com.

📫 Subscribe to receive our content here.

💬 Have questions about our digital transformation capabilities? Click here to chat with one of our experts!

In today’s business landscape, cloud computing has become an essential component for any enterprise that wants to remain competitive. But when you have monolith and legacy infrastructure, it can be challenging to transition to a cloud-based platform. One solution to this problem is to create a custom cloud platform for your business.

Photo by CHUTTERSNAP on Unsplash

What is Monolith and Legacy Infrastructure?

A monolith is a term used to describe a single software application that is designed to perform all the functions of a system. This type of infrastructure is typically found in older systems that were developed before the emergence of cloud computing.

Legacy infrastructure is any technology that is outdated or no longer supported by the vendor.

Why Create a Custom Cloud Platform?

When you have monolith and legacy infrastructure, it can be challenging to migrate to a cloud-based platform. One of the main reasons for this is that these systems are often tightly integrated, making it difficult to separate different components and migrate them to the cloud. Additionally, legacy systems may use outdated programming languages or operating systems that are not supported in the cloud.

Creating a custom cloud platform can help you overcome these challenges. By building a cloud platform tailored to your specific needs, you can migrate your monolith and legacy infrastructure in a way that minimizes disruption and ensures that all your critical systems remain operational.

Benefits of a Custom Cloud Platform

There are several benefits to creating a custom cloud platform for your business:

  1. Flexibility: A custom cloud platform is tailored to your specific needs and can be scaled up or down as your business evolves. This ensures that you only pay for the resources you need and can easily adapt to changing demands.
  2. Cost-Effective: Migrating to a cloud-based platform can be expensive, but a custom cloud platform can help you reduce costs by optimizing your resources and eliminating unnecessary components.
  3. Increased Security: A custom cloud platform can be designed with security in mind, ensuring that your critical data and systems are protected from cyber threats.
  4. Improved Performance: A custom cloud platform can be optimized for performance, ensuring that your applications and systems operate at peak efficiency.
  5. Streamlined Operations: A custom cloud platform can help you streamline your operations by consolidating your IT infrastructure, reducing complexity, and eliminating redundancies.

Steps to Creating a Custom Cloud Platform

Creating a custom cloud platform is a complex process that requires careful planning and execution. Here are some key steps to follow:

  1. Define Your Requirements: The first step is to define your requirements for the custom cloud platform. This involves identifying your business goals, assessing your current IT infrastructure, and determining what resources you need.
  2. Choose Your Cloud Provider: Next, you need to choose a cloud provider that can meet your requirements. Factors to consider include the provider’s pricing, security features, performance, and scalability.
  3. Develop Your Architecture: Once you have chosen your cloud provider, you need to develop your cloud architecture. This involves designing your infrastructure, including your network, storage, and compute resources.
  4. Migrate Your Applications: Once your cloud architecture is in place, you need to migrate your applications to the cloud. This involves breaking down your monolith into smaller, more manageable components that can be migrated one at a time.
  5. Optimize Your Resources: After migrating your applications, you need to optimize your resources to ensure that you are only paying for what you need. This involves using tools to monitor your resource usage, identifying areas where you can reduce costs, and optimizing your infrastructure for performance.

Final Thoughts

At TribalScale we help clients navigate the complex process of migrating from monolith and legacy infrastructure to cloud-based platforms by creating a custom cloud platform. By designing a platform that is tailored to your specific needs, you can migrate your critical systems in a way that minimizes disruption and ensures that your business remains operational. While creating a custom cloud platform requires careful planning and execution, it is a worthwhile investment that can help your business remain competitive in today’s digital landscape. With the right cloud provider and architecture in place, you can successfully migrate your monolith and legacy infrastructure to the cloud and take advantage of all the benefits that cloud computing has to offer.

Sheetal is a passionate advocate for Digital Transformation and Global Innovation. He’s led multiple digital transformation initiatives with companies spanning all different industries, including entire re-designs and creations of digital user platforms. Besides being an avid investor and supporter of digital technology companies, Sheetal is a board member of Feed Ontario, a member of Tech4SickKids Council, DMZ, and a TechStars Mentor.

TribalScale is a global innovation firm that helps enterprises adapt and thrive in the digital era. We transform teams and processes, build best-in-class digital products, and create disruptive startups. Learn more about us on our website. Connect with us on Twitter, LinkedIn & Facebook!

--

--

TribalScale Inc.
TribalScale

A digital innovation firm with a mission to right the future.